口腔癌低风险和高风险人群脱落黏膜细胞中的β-胡萝卜素水平。

Beta-carotene levels in exfoliated mucosa cells of population groups at low and elevated risk for oral cancer.

作者信息

Stich H F, Hornby A P, Dunn B P

出版信息

Int J Cancer. 1986 Mar 15;37(3):389-93. doi: 10.1002/ijc.2910370310.

DOI:10.1002/ijc.2910370310
PMID:3949422
Abstract

Beta-carotene was estimated in exfoliated oral mucosa cells in groups of individuals at various risks for oral cancer. Approximately 4 X 10(6) exfoliated cells were collected from each subject by brushing the oral mucosa. Cell pellets were hydrolyzed with pronase and then with KOH/methanol. Beta-carotene was extracted with hexane, separated by reverse-phase HPLC, and detected at 450 nm. Mean beta-carotene levels in exfoliated cells were 0.08 ng/10(6) cells for 56 heavy consumers of alcoholic beverages (150 g or more per week), 1.36 ng/10(6) cells for 28 Seventh Day Adventists (all abstainers from alcohol, tobacco and meat consumption), 1.39 ng/10(6) cells for 55 lacto-vegetarians of the International Society for Krishna Consciousness (ISKC) (abstainers from alcohol and tobacco), and 1.08 ng/10(6) cells for 61 representatives of a "Western" life-style pattern (64% consumed the equivalent of at least one bottle of wine or 7 bottles of beer per week, and all were non-smokers). If the heavy alcohol consumers (males) are matched to non-drinking males of comparable age, the mean beta-carotene values are 0.08 ng versus 1.24 ng/10(6) cells. The possible involvement of the low levels of beta-carotene in the mucosa of heavy alcohol drinkers in increased sensitivity towards the carcinogenic and genotoxic activity of cigarette smoking plus alcohol ingestion is discussed.

摘要

在处于不同口腔癌风险的个体组中,对脱落口腔黏膜细胞中的β-胡萝卜素进行了评估。通过刷取口腔黏膜,从每个受试者收集约4×10⁶个脱落细胞。细胞沉淀先用链霉蛋白酶水解,然后用氢氧化钾/甲醇水解。β-胡萝卜素用己烷提取,通过反相高效液相色谱分离,并在450nm处检测。对于56名重度酒精饮料消费者(每周饮用150克或更多),脱落细胞中的β-胡萝卜素平均水平为0.08纳克/10⁶个细胞;对于28名基督复临安息日会信徒(均戒酒、戒烟且不食用肉类),为1.36纳克/10⁶个细胞;对于国际奎师那知觉协会(ISKC)的55名乳素食者(戒酒、戒烟),为1.39纳克/10⁶个细胞;对于61名具有“西方”生活方式模式的代表(64%的人每周饮用相当于至少一瓶葡萄酒或7瓶啤酒,且均不吸烟),为1.08纳克/10⁶个细胞。如果将重度酒精消费者(男性)与年龄相当的非饮酒男性进行匹配,β-胡萝卜素的平均含量为0.08纳克/10⁶个细胞,而对照组为1.24纳克/10⁶个细胞。文中讨论了重度饮酒者黏膜中β-胡萝卜素水平较低可能与对吸烟加饮酒的致癌和基因毒性活性敏感性增加有关。
